As I Was saying,--LAD1Es AND GENTLEMEN: .Iust one hundred and sixty years ago to-day there occurred in a Virginian village an event of some importance. Need I tell you what it Was? Yes, I suppose I must, tor I see Billy Shick over there, and he never sees through anything. Bill has a head like a tack-it is a very good head to pound, but it isn't vvorth much for anything else. The event of which I speak vvas the birth of Washington. George was a very ordinary sort of baby. When he wanted anything, which was most of the time, he hollered. When he didn't want anything he hollered, because he felt blase and rather ashamed ot himself. Whenever he was the least bit hungry he 4' hollered vvildly till his nurse brought him his bottle of milk--then, vvhen he got it, he hollered because he didn't have ten feet of neck to put it dovvn, so that he could enjoy it to the fullest possible extent. Like Dick Woods, he Was always hungry, and ready for a square meal any time. George grevv but slovvly and vvasn't any taller than Stevie until he was four years old. It was just about this time that he got his tirst pair of 4' pants, and little did he dream, as he slid into these his first pair ot' nether garments, what a his- tory his last pair would leave behind them. We next hear of George as a youth, and very much of a ladies' man. In this respect he isstrongly resembled by '4 Shelleyf' But 4' Shelley has very hard luck in his dealings with the fair sex.
